Output dd03f23a24fdf34b1461a8bb9d18af12b3fa7262286f3bb9a8d6221dcc9fb72d:0

value
50327068
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2c853d39e57faa1270b0fdc88ba4031fc266d0e6 OP_EQUAL
address
MBxZaVPEiWGWzvgVmYLM4fQ4vwoNLH3S5E
transaction
dd03f23a24fdf34b1461a8bb9d18af12b3fa7262286f3bb9a8d6221dcc9fb72d
spent
true